Getting There

  • Walking

    From anywhere along the Jounieh coast, head towards Sea Side Road. The Maamelten Roman Bridge is directly on this road. Look for signs directing you to the bridge. Once you spot the bridge, you can easily access it on foot.

  • Public Transport

    From Jounieh, take a local bus heading towards Maamelten. Buses are frequent along the coastal road. Inform the driver that you want to get off at the Maamelten Roman Bridge stop. The fare is typically around 1,000 to 2,000 LBP. The bridge is a short walk from the bus stop.

  • Car

    From anywhere along the Jounieh Coast, head towards the main coastal road, Sea Side Rd. The Maamelten Roman Bridge is located directly on this road. Look for signs that direct you to the bridge or to Maamelten. There is parking available nearby, with a small fee ranging from 2,000 to 5,000 LBP, depending on the area and duration.

Discover more about Maamelten roman bridge

The Maamelten Roman Bridge, situated along the scenic Sea Side Road in Maamelten, stands as a testament to ancient Roman engineering and Lebanon's rich historical heritage. This well-preserved bridge, dating back to the Roman period, offers visitors a unique opportunity to step back in time and appreciate the ingenuity of early civilizations. As you approach the bridge, the stunning backdrop of the Mediterranean Sea enhances its allure, making it a perfect spot for photography enthusiasts and history buffs. Walking across the bridge allows visitors to experience the impressive scale of this ancient marvel while taking in panoramic views of the coastline and the vibrant colors of the sea.
